• We have a very important piece of Irish history near our school. It is called the Hill of Uisneach and it is on the main road from Athlone to Mullingar.
It is a large hill called Uisneach and it was very important in Ireland’s past. In ancient Ireland for a short while it was the home of Ireland’s High King before his home moved to the Hill of Tara. Ancient High King of Ireland

• It was a very important place for the druids of Ireland. The druids were like holy men from an ancient religion and they believed they had magic powers
Long ago Uisneach was known as the
navel of Ireland as it is
said to be right in the
centre of the country.
